Waterville, Maine - The Colby Women's Squash team worked with dedication and strength through each point this past Sunday against Middlebury.
Laavanya Kugan came through with a distinguishable win at the No. 1 position, three games to love. Tattie Gibbs won her first game and battled hard in each point after as did all others. The score did not depict the skill set demonstrated throughout the matches.
All others put up a fight versus the Panthers but fell in the end 8-1 to one of the most talented Middlebury teams to date.
The Mules, with a 2-3 overall record, will compete against Wesleyan next Saturday at home.
